About César Márquez‐Beltrán

César Márquez‐Beltrán is a scholar working on Surfaces, Coatings and Films, Physical and Theoretical Chemistry and Molecular Medicine, having authored 18 papers that have together received 345 indexed citations. Recurring topics across this work include Surfactants and Colloidal Systems (7 papers), Electrostatics and Colloid Interactions (6 papers) and Polymer Surface Interaction Studies (4 papers). The work is most often cited by research in Biomaterials (88 citations), Surfaces, Coatings and Films (46 citations) and Molecular Medicine (24 citations). César Márquez‐Beltrán has collaborated with scholars based in Mexico, France and Brazil. Frequent co-authors include D. Langévin, Marcelo Henrique Sousa, Jérôme Delacotte, Umapada Pal, L. Castañeda, Minerva González-Melchor, Sergio Moya, Sônia Nair Báo, Alexandre Luís Parize and Juliano Alexandre Chaker.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Colloid and Interface Science and Advances in Colloid and Interface Science.
